Watching Peacock just got more expensive.
Peacock has raised the prices of all three of its subscription tiers, with Premium and Premium Plus each increasing by several dollars per month and annual plans also getting more expensive.
The new prices took effect August 18, 2026 for new and returning subscribers. Existing Peacock subscribers will begin paying the higher rates on their next billing date on or after September 17.
How Much Does Peacock Cost Now?
Here are Peacock’s new subscription prices:
- Peacock Select: $8.99/month, up from $7.99
- Peacock Premium: $12.99/month, up from $10.99
- Peacock Premium Plus: $19.99/month, up from $16.99
Annual subscriptions are also increasing:
- Peacock Select: $89.99/year, up from $79.99
- Peacock Premium: $129.99/year, up from $109.99
- Peacock Premium Plus: $199.99/year, up from $169.99
That means Premium subscribers are paying $2 more each month, while Premium Plus has increased by $3 per month. On an annual basis, Premium increases by $20 and Premium Plus by $30.
When Does the Peacock Price Increase Start?
The higher prices are already in effect for anyone signing up or returning to Peacock as of August 18.
Existing subscribers have a little more time. Peacock says customers who subscribed before August 18 will move to the new pricing on their next billing date on or after September 17, 2026.
Anyone currently subscribed through an active promotional offer will continue paying the promotional price until that offer expires. The subscription will then renew at the new regular price.
Why Is Peacock Raising Its Prices?
Peacock says the increases will allow the streaming service to continue improving the viewer experience, remain competitive and deliver programming across a wide range of genres.
The latest increase comes as streaming services across the industry continue to adjust subscription prices while investing heavily in original programming, movies, live sports and other exclusive content.

Should Peacock Subscribers Switch to an Annual Plan?
For viewers planning to keep Peacock throughout the year, annual billing remains less expensive than paying month-to-month.
Twelve months of Peacock Premium at the new $12.99 monthly rate would cost $155.88, compared with $129.99 for an annual subscription — a difference of $25.89.
Premium Plus would cost $239.88 over 12 months at the $19.99 monthly rate, compared with $199.99 annually — a difference of $39.89.
There is one important catch: Peacock warns that subscribers currently using a promotional offer will lose their promotional pricing if they switch plans, so those customers may be better off waiting until the promotion expires.
